I just ordered a T42 2379DXU today, and I wanted to get everyone's opinion if I should upgrade to SP2 when the machine arrives (I know that IBM has officially asked its customers to ignore SP2 due to compatibility issues).

If possible, I'd love to hear SP2 comments from users specifically concerning IBM T series Thinkpads (not desktop or home brew systems).

If I don't end up going SP2, how would I go about preventing Microsoft from forcing it on me (I read in another thread that MS will eventually "force" all XP Users to go SP2).

SP2 is absolutely fine. I built my thinkpad from bare frame, so it had no OS. I installed, to a fresh HDD, XP with SP2 integrated. All of the IBM utilites that I have tried have worked fine, including Access Connections (which for the most part I really really like).

Just make sure you have the latest versions of all the IBM stuff before installing SP2, and perhaps you should UNINSTALL the stuff, and re-add it after you've got SP2. *shrug*
